BigOG: 1:21pm On Apr 30
INCOMING HEALTH INSURANCE

I'm writing this because most people (including myself) have been having to go back and forth with this incoming health insurance thing.


Embassy does not accept the free incoming health insurance DR-WALTER gives you when you apply for a statutory health insurance (TK) that will be activated only after you've gotten to .

If you're required to provide an incoming health insurance, you might have to apply for the Educare24 package by DR-WALTER. (Separate from the insurance you used for enrollment)

You can submit your TK insurance if you've somehow activated it i.e you've started paying the monthly contribution which is approximately €144.

However the cost of Educare24 is €34.5 per month. So you'll pay ~€420 for the Incoming health insurance if the embassy asks for at least 1 year coverage. Which is quite expensive.

For people who have successfully submitted their incoming health insurance, which option did you go for and, please kindly provide any affordable alternative that you know about thank you.

Please take these documents to the embassy,
1. Visa Form
2. Signed Declaration
3. WAEC Certificate / BECE (Original and 1 photocopy)
3. international port (Original and 1 photocopy)
4. port Photograph
5. Health Insurance (You can use Dr Walter)
6. CV
7. Motivation Letter
8. ission Letter / Enrollment Certificate
9. Email confirmation for Visa Booking
10. Prepaid Courier (DHL is around 9k)
11. Sponsorship Letter and Photocopy (Original and 1 photocopy) OR Blocked Confirmation
12. Birth Certificate (Original and 1 photocopy) OR Affidavit (Original and 1 photocopy)
13. Transcript (Original and 1 photocopy)
14. Bsc Certificate (Original and 1 photocopy)
16. IELTS/Proof of English Proficiency (Original and 1 photocopy)

The above is assuming you are going for Masters.


PLEASE NOTE: They won't accept cash transfer from you, so you either go with raw cash, or fund your ATM Card.
It's advisable to go to any DHL, UPS or Courier service you intend to use before your interview, and just tell them you need a prepaid courier envelope, they know what to do, then you take the parcel with you to the embassy..
